Badr B
|
cb3fc9a488
|
Merge pull request #26 from learnhouse/feat/test-data
feat: init mock data for tests
|
2022-12-27 19:29:25 +01:00 |
|
swve
|
ae276725b6
|
feat: init mock data for tests
|
2022-12-27 19:28:16 +01:00 |
|
swve
|
9cd1ec35cf
|
fix: typing issues
|
2022-12-26 00:16:00 +01:00 |
|
swve
|
193b3b289f
|
chore: add next.js docker image
|
2022-12-22 22:38:03 +01:00 |
|
swve
|
9321a35302
|
chore: move to python 3.11
|
2022-12-22 22:12:18 +01:00 |
|
Badr B
|
9ca0ccbeef
|
Merge pull request #19 from learnhouse/feat/init-frontend-collections
Feat/init frontend collections
|
2022-12-22 22:05:46 +01:00 |
|
swve
|
39dc5ab880
|
feat: get courses data in collections view
|
2022-12-22 22:04:38 +01:00 |
|
swve
|
ce785fd078
|
feat: frontend create & delete collections
|
2022-12-22 21:18:12 +01:00 |
|
swve
|
bca6c3000a
|
feat: disable yjs for now
|
2022-12-14 23:39:48 +01:00 |
|
Badr B
|
3b32e72768
|
Merge pull request #18 from learnhouse/feat/next13
Feat/next13
|
2022-12-14 18:26:12 +01:00 |
|
swve
|
73fd013e07
|
chore: adapt <Image> & <Link> to next.js 13
|
2022-12-14 18:22:24 +01:00 |
|
swve
|
377391234b
|
chore: upgrade packages to nextjs13
|
2022-12-14 18:14:58 +01:00 |
|
Badr B
|
eebaee42a5
|
Merge pull request #15 from learnhouse/feat/custom-editor-inputs
Feat/custom editor inputs
|
2022-12-14 17:50:49 +01:00 |
|
swve
|
9f916449c5
|
feat: init and add video extension to editor/canva
|
2022-12-14 17:49:21 +01:00 |
|
swve
|
8d0efdb93e
|
feat: init youtube editor extension
|
2022-12-14 00:08:46 +01:00 |
|
swve
|
5eb9101084
|
feat: add pictures extension to editor and canva
|
2022-12-13 18:18:51 +01:00 |
|
swve
|
643d4ae2e7
|
feat: add element_id to file upload params
|
2022-12-12 11:29:47 +01:00 |
|
swve
|
4e539865c9
|
feat: init files upload/get backend code
|
2022-12-12 11:08:54 +01:00 |
|
swve
|
805df9b520
|
fix: reformat upload files
|
2022-12-11 17:09:07 +01:00 |
|
swve
|
88644ad902
|
feat: add warning custom extension
|
2022-12-08 10:31:43 +01:00 |
|
swve
|
fe8fdd1769
|
feat: add info callout custom extension
|
2022-12-08 10:12:46 +01:00 |
|
swve
|
e6ebd195d7
|
feat: editor page css changes
|
2022-12-05 12:12:19 +01:00 |
|
Badr B
|
b3b001a9fd
|
Merge pull request #12 from learnhouse/feat/editor-improvements
Feat/editor improvements
|
2022-12-04 10:42:43 +01:00 |
|
swve
|
fec4437e0a
|
fix: user avatar editor
|
2022-12-04 10:39:35 +01:00 |
|
swve
|
2995c8ec84
|
feat: add animations and avatar to editor
|
2022-12-03 17:51:36 +01:00 |
|
swve
|
f349378ff9
|
feat: init new editor design
|
2022-12-03 00:39:50 +01:00 |
|
swve
|
d361e68dc0
|
fix: refactor files
feat: refactor more files
feat: uppercase component folder 1/2
feat: uppercase component folder 2/2
|
2022-12-02 22:50:26 +01:00 |
|
Badr B
|
a371394670
|
Merge pull request #11 from learnhouse/feat/video-elements
Feat/video elements
|
2022-11-29 23:58:59 +01:00 |
|
swve
|
0997ea4135
|
feat: init impl video watch
|
2022-11-29 23:55:46 +01:00 |
|
swve
|
c425b55c93
|
feat: add video upload element
|
2022-11-29 23:38:42 +01:00 |
|
swve
|
42d74aebde
|
feat: backend create & upload video
|
2022-11-29 20:39:13 +01:00 |
|
Badr B
|
cc9397ca5f
|
Merge pull request #8 from learnhouse/feat/auth_improvements
feat: auth exceptions + roles with user object
|
2022-11-19 20:21:41 +01:00 |
|
swve
|
143f21b70b
|
feat: auth exceptions + roles with user object
|
2022-11-19 20:19:56 +01:00 |
|
Badr B
|
23c4224b2b
|
Merge pull request #7 from learnhouse/feat/coursepage_improvements
Feat/coursepage improvements
|
2022-11-15 00:18:54 +01:00 |
|
swve
|
6c12ee17f5
|
feat: improve course page
|
2022-11-15 00:14:14 +01:00 |
|
swve
|
a8bad0427b
|
feat(backend): init course metadata service
|
2022-11-14 22:52:18 +01:00 |
|
Badr B
|
fba161b55d
|
Merge pull request #4 from learnhouse/feat/elements
Course Elements Features
|
2022-11-13 22:35:56 +01:00 |
|
swve
|
854b9f62b0
|
fix: use user_id for avatar shape
|
2022-11-13 22:33:56 +01:00 |
|
swve
|
3fe5f47eea
|
feat: save course chapters/elements
|
2022-11-13 22:33:05 +01:00 |
|
swve
|
57e64a2b74
|
feat: get element content from Course
|
2022-11-13 20:26:50 +01:00 |
|
swve
|
4e966d9126
|
feat: save element content in DB
|
2022-11-13 19:50:08 +01:00 |
|
swve
|
c9de9b4ff6
|
feat: add edit element button
|
2022-11-11 21:09:14 +01:00 |
|
swve
|
6f2cc5bdc6
|
feat: add elements
|
2022-11-11 20:36:09 +01:00 |
|
swve
|
938cfcb4b3
|
feat: modal effects
|
2022-11-11 17:46:06 +01:00 |
|
swve
|
c70f7361ce
|
feat: add content directory
|
2022-11-06 17:40:20 +01:00 |
|
swve
|
6a2bea4293
|
feat : init elements
|
2022-11-06 16:11:46 +01:00 |
|
swve
|
b1ed0185f9
|
fix: refactor auth + fix types
|
2022-11-05 18:36:03 +01:00 |
|
swve
|
34e0413ee7
|
feat: courses refactor
|
2022-11-05 18:24:54 +01:00 |
|
swve
|
0572368a32
|
feat: init CS + SS course chapter deletion
|
2022-11-04 23:46:55 +01:00 |
|
swve
|
5331e4db90
|
feat: init server side chapter add
|
2022-11-04 23:27:43 +01:00 |
|